The Buddhist Philosophical Perspective of the Concept of Public Relations
      R. Saman Rajapaksha, A. G. Amali Uthpala Nandasiri
Abstract: The existence of a particular good service, organization or person depends on the facts such as generate the interest appreciation, good-will, trust and public image. All communicative programs which persuade to build up such a mentality on its stakeholders are technically called Public Relations. The modern concept of public relations has been developed through the analysis and perspectives of westerns scholars; e.g. Ivy Lee and Edward Bernays. But the scholarship of the public relations on eastern perspective is not given much attention.
